As a UX/Interaction Designer (VR/Simulation) placed with KellyOCG you will be responsible for the following: We are seeking a highly experienced UX / Interaction Designer to lead the design of screens, menus, interactions, and instructional overlays for immersive medical simulation and VR based training experiences. This role focuses on crafting intuitive, image driven, and game inspired user experiences that guide users before, during, and after simulator exercises.
The ideal candidate brings strong game or interactive product UX experience, thrives in technical and regulated environments, and can collaborate closely with developers, designers, and product partners to ensure designs are both instructionally effective and technically feasible.
This role will operate under HFXD mentorship and supervision.
Key Responsibilities Simulator UX & Interaction Design
- Design menus, navigation systems, interactions, and on-screen overlays for simulator exercises.
- Create clear, intuitive pre-exercise instruction screens that teach users how to engage with the experience.
- Design intra exercise 2D and 3D overlays, prompts, and interactions that guide learning in real time.
- Design post exercise metrics and dashboards to communicate performance feedback clearly.
Design & Prototyping
- Create user flows, wireframes, high fidelity mockups, and interactive prototypes using Figma and related tools.
- Develop clickable prototypes to validate usability, instructional clarity, and interaction logic.
Interaction Design
- Define the “dialogue” between user and product, including taps, clicks, gestures, animations, transitions, and feedback states.
- Ensure interactions feel intuitive, responsive, and aligned with game based learning principles.
Information Architecture
- Organize content, navigation, and hierarchy to support efficient learning and ease of use.
- Balance instructional clarity with visual simplicity in high focus training scenarios.
Collaboration & Communication
- Work closely with UI/UX designers, engineers, product managers, and 3D artists to ensure design feasibility and consistency.
- Clearly articulate design rationale and decisions to stakeholders across disciplines.
User Research & Testing (Nice to Have)
- Conduct usability testing to validate designs and identify opportunities for iteration.
- Analyze user feedback and data to inform design improvements.
